Are you planning to make a used car purchase? Aside from having the financial resource to buy a used car, you should also make sure that you are equipped with sufficient information about it. Oftentimes, it is not enough that you are aware of the type and model of car to get. In the same way, you should not only be concerned about knowing if Hertz or any other used car dealer is the best car seller there is.

While these are also crucial to successful car buying, there are bits and pieces of information that are also noteworthy and could be useful in the process. First, you have to keep in mind that when you budget, you don't only think about the car loan payments but also insurance costs, gas, and repair and maintenance. Taking this into consideration, you would benefit from making use of the car affordability calculator that would cover these things when calculating your budget.

In addition to this, you should also be concerned about the things you would need to look for in a used vehicle apart from your preferred make, model and year. One is the used car history of the car. And in this regard, you should be researching on a number of information like the number of previous owners; whether the car has been in an accident or not; service and maintenance records; and odometer reading.

You can browse online to check on resources that you can use to get hold of this information. At this point, it is noteworthy that unlike buying a new car, you have more things to consider and work for but if you would invest time and effort to look into these things, you can be equally happy as the new car owner.

Another important point to think about is that cars made in the recent years have been equipped with more advanced features than those in the past. This is to say that used cars in the market, at present, are far better in quality that those that were sold in the past decades. This, though, should not make you take the car buying process lightly because whether you like it or not horror stories involving car buying have used car buyers as the main characters.

Furthermore, used car buying should not be finalized unless test drive and mechanical inspection are carried out. But equally important is to know that there is such a thing as the right way of doing the test drive and mechanical inspection. You should look online for more information.
